GitHub的创立时间及其发展历程

GitHub是一款广泛使用的代码托管平台,自2008年4月创立以来,已经成为开发者社区的重要组成部分。本文将深入探讨GitHub的创立时间,以及它在软件开发、开源项目和开发者协作方面的影响。

1. GitHub的创立时间

GitHub的正式创立时间是2008年4月。这一时期,开源软件逐渐受到重视,开发者们需要一个方便的工具来托管和管理他们的项目。GitHub在此背景下应运而生,迅速获得了开发者的青睐。

2. GitHub的背景与创始人

GitHub的创始人是Tom Preston-Werner、Chris Wanstrath、PJ Hyett和Scott Chacon。他们在开发这一平台时,希望能够简化代码版本控制的过程,让开发者能够更方便地进行协作。

2.1 Tom Preston-Werner

  • GitHub的联合创始人之一,曾是一个开源项目的热心支持者。
  • 在创立GitHub之前,他参与了多个开源项目。

2.2 Chris Wanstrath

  • 另一位联合创始人,负责平台的技术开发。
  • 在GitHub的创建过程中,他对产品的用户体验设计有着重要贡献。

3. GitHub的发展历程

自2008年成立以来,GitHub经历了多个重要的发展阶段。

3.1 初创时期(2008-2011年)

  • GitHub刚创立时,主要提供代码托管服务。
  • 通过社交功能的引入,吸引了越来越多的开发者加入。

3.2 快速成长(2012-2015年)

  • GitHub在短短几年内便吸引了数百万用户。
  • 2012年,GitHub上线了私有仓库服务,进一步扩大了其市场。

3.3 被微软收购(2018年)

  • 2018年6月,微软宣布以75亿美元收购GitHub。
  • 这一举动引发了广泛讨论,但GitHub依然保持独立运营。

4. GitHub的影响力

4.1 对开源社区的贡献

  • GitHub为无数开源项目提供了托管服务。
  • 开源软件的发展因此得到了极大的推动。

4.2 促进协作与交流

  • 开发者可以轻松共享代码、提交问题和反馈。
  • GitHub的Pull Request机制使得代码审核和修改变得更加简单。

5. 如何使用GitHub

对于新手开发者而言,使用GitHub可能会感到有些陌生。以下是一些基础步骤:

  • 创建账户:首先需要在GitHub上注册一个账户。
  • 创建仓库:在账户中创建一个新的仓库来托管代码。
  • 上传代码:使用Git工具上传本地代码到GitHub。

6. 常见问题解答(FAQ)

GitHub的创立时间是什么时候?

  • GitHub于2008年4月创立,是一个旨在支持软件开发的代码托管平台。

GitHub是如何发展的?

  • GitHub从一个简单的代码托管服务,逐步发展为全球最大的开源代码托管平台,支持数百万开发者和项目。

为什么GitHub如此受欢迎?

  • GitHub提供了强大的版本控制和协作工具,吸引了大量开发者使用,尤其是在开源社区中。

GitHub与Git有什么区别?

  • Git是一种版本控制系统,而GitHub是基于Git的代码托管平台,二者相辅相成。

7. 总结

GitHub自2008年创立以来,经历了巨大的发展与变化。作为一个开源代码托管平台,它不仅推动了软件开发的效率,也为开发者提供了一个良好的协作环境。随着技术的不断进步,GitHub的未来依然充满希望。

正文完